Understanding Routine Cleanings
Routine cleanings are the foundation of dental health. They help prevent gum disease and tooth decay. Dentists use special tools to clean hard-to-reach areas. This process removes plaque and tartar that regular brushing cannot eliminate. The benefits of routine cleanings are many:
- Prevents cavities
- Reduces the risk of gum disease
- Freshens breath
According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, regular cleanings are essential for maintaining oral health and preventing more severe dental problems.
The Importance of Preventive Advice
Preventive advice from a general dentist is invaluable. This guidance includes proper brushing and flossing techniques. Dentists also offer dietary suggestions to support dental health. Eating habits influence oral health significantly. Foods high in sugar can lead to tooth decay, while calcium-rich foods strengthen teeth. Dentists provide clear guidance on maintaining a balanced diet for optimal oral health.
Basic Restorative Procedures
When dental issues arise, general dentists are equipped to manage them. Basic restorative procedures like fillings and crowns are common practices. A filling repairs a cavity, while a crown restores a tooth’s shape and function. These treatments prevent further damage and reduce the risk of tooth loss. By addressing dental issues promptly, general dentists protect overall dental health and enhance quality of life.
Table: Comparison of Dental Procedures
Procedure | Purpose | Frequency |
Routine Cleaning | Remove plaque and tartar | Twice a year |
Filling | Repair cavities | As needed |
Crown | Restore tooth shape | As needed |
Overall Health Benefits
The impact of oral health extends beyond the mouth. Good dental hygiene is linked to overall health. Poor oral health can lead to heart disease and diabetes, as noted by the American Dental Association. Regular visits to a general dentist help mitigate these risks. Dentists can detect early signs of systemic conditions during oral exams. Thus, maintaining oral health is crucial for overall wellness.
